Promptly increasing most cancers cells use a huge level of glutamine, a phenomenon called “glutamine habit,” but other wholesome cells with immediate turnover, like People lining the intestine, also depend upon glutamine.

Modern studies reveal that FLC tumors’ attribute DNAJB1-PRKACA fusion leads to a metabolic rewiring of FLC cells that makes them dependent on breaking down massive quantities of the amino acid glutamine. These metabolic modifications “addict” FLC tumors to glutamine metabolism and cause the increased resistance of tumor cells to killing by immune cells.

Abstract Glutamine is really a conditionally important amino acid eaten by speedily proliferating cancer cells, which deprives a similar fuel from immune cells and contributes to tumor immune evasion. Therefore, the broad antagonism of glutamine in tumors and the tumor microenvironment may perhaps bring on direct antitumor action and stimulation of antitumoral immune responses. DRP-104 (sirpiglenastat) was developed as a novel prodrug in the broad-acting glutamine antagonist six-diazo-5-oxo-L-norleucine (DON). DRP-104 can be an inactive kind that's preferentially transformed to DON within just tumors. Metabolomic profiling of tumors taken care of with DRP-104 exposed common adjustments indicative of Sirpiglenastat the disruption of tumor anabolism and canonical cancer metabolism pathways; which include altered glutamine metabolism although quite a few immunosuppressive metabolites have been lessened. Gene expression profiling uncovered wide immunological modulation, verified by flow cytometry indicating that DRP-104 cure resulted in sizeable and broad adjustments in many immune cell infiltrates, including amplified TIL, T, NK, and NK T cells. Functionally, T cells became a lot more proliferative and fewer exhausted; tumor-affiliated macrophages were polarized for the M1 phenotype; MDSCs and protumorigenic proteins ended up decreased in TME. Ultimately, DRP-104 demonstrated considerable antitumor action for a monotherapy, which was further enhanced together with checkpoint blockade therapies, bringing about enhanced sirpiglenastat clinical trial survival and extensive-time period tough cures. In summary, DRP-104 broadly remodels the tumor microenvironment by inducing substantial tumor metabolism outcomes and improving the infiltration and function of several immune cells distinct from Individuals acquired by checkpoint inhibitor therapy.
